Arterial blood pressure is a common parameter evaluated in conscious and anesthetized veterinary species. Non-invasive blood pressure measurement techniques, such as Doppler ultrasonic flow detector and oscillometry, are attractive in certain animals due to their availability and ease of use.

Doppler is a non-invasive, indirect blood pressure measurement technique commonly used in first opinion small animal practice. It involves occluding a peripheral artery using a cuff and pump system, releasing the pressure gradually and listening for a return of blood flow.

Noninvasive blood pressure (NIBP) measurement is a valuable tool for monitoring hemodynamic stability in dogs and cats as blood pressure can be used to guide treatment and determine prognostic factors.
